/** | ||
* @brief Program to generate n-bit [Gray | ||
* code](https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Gray_code) | ||
* | ||
* @details | ||
* Gray code is a binary numeral system | ||
* where consecutive values differ in exactly 1 bit. | ||
* The following code offers one of many possible Gray codes | ||
* given some pre-determined number of bits. | ||
*/ | ||
|
||
#include <bitset> /// for gray code representation | ||
#include <cassert> /// for assert | ||
#include <iostream> /// for IO operations | ||
#include <vector> /// for vector data structure | ||
|
||
/** | ||
* @namespace bit_manipulation | ||
* @brief Bit manipulation algorithms | ||
*/ | ||
namespace bit_manipulation { | ||
/** | ||
* @namespace gray_code | ||
* @brief Generate n-bit Gray code | ||
*/ | ||
namespace gray_code { | ||
/** | ||
* @brief The main function to generate n-bit Gray code | ||
* | ||
* @param n Number of bits | ||
* @return A vector that stores the n-bit Gray code | ||
*/ | ||
std::vector<std::bitset<32>> gray_code_generation(int n) { | ||
std::vector<std::bitset<32>> gray_code = {}; // Initialise empty vector | ||
|
||
// No Gray codes for non-positive values of n | ||
if (n <= 0) { | ||
return gray_code; | ||
} | ||
|
||
int total_codes = 1 << n; // Number of n-bit gray codes | ||
|
||
for (int i = 0; i < total_codes; i++) { | ||
int gray_num = i ^ (i >> 1); // Gray code formula | ||
gray_code.push_back(std::bitset<32>(gray_num)); // Store the value | ||
} | ||
|
||
return gray_code; | ||
} | ||
} // namespace gray_code | ||
} // namespace bit_manipulation | ||

/** | ||
* @brief Self-test implementation | ||
* | ||
* @returns void | ||
*/ | ||
static void test() { | ||
std::vector<std::bitset<32>> gray_code_negative_1 = {}; | ||
|
||
std::vector<std::bitset<32>> gray_code_0 = {}; | ||
|
||
std::vector<std::bitset<32>> gray_code_1 = { | ||
std::bitset<32>(0), std::bitset<32>(1) | ||
}; | ||
|
||
std::vector<std::bitset<32>> gray_code_2 = { | ||
std::bitset<32>(0), std::bitset<32>(1), std::bitset<32>(3), std::bitset<32>(2) | ||
}; | ||
|
||
std::vector<std::bitset<32>> gray_code_3 = { | ||
std::bitset<32>(0), std::bitset<32>(1), std::bitset<32>(3), std::bitset<32>(2), | ||
std::bitset<32>(6), std::bitset<32>(7), std::bitset<32>(5), std::bitset<32>(4) | ||
}; | ||
|
||
std::vector<std::bitset<32>> gray_code_4 = { | ||
std::bitset<32>(0), std::bitset<32>(1), std::bitset<32>(3), std::bitset<32>(2), | ||
std::bitset<32>(6), std::bitset<32>(7), std::bitset<32>(5), std::bitset<32>(4), | ||
std::bitset<32>(12), std::bitset<32>(13), std::bitset<32>(15), std::bitset<32>(14), | ||
std::bitset<32>(10), std::bitset<32>(11), std::bitset<32>(9), std::bitset<32>(8) | ||
}; | ||
|
||
std::vector<std::bitset<32>> gray_code_5 = { | ||
std::bitset<32>(0), std::bitset<32>(1), std::bitset<32>(3), std::bitset<32>(2), | ||
std::bitset<32>(6), std::bitset<32>(7), std::bitset<32>(5), std::bitset<32>(4), | ||
std::bitset<32>(12), std::bitset<32>(13), std::bitset<32>(15), std::bitset<32>(14), | ||
std::bitset<32>(10), std::bitset<32>(11), std::bitset<32>(9), std::bitset<32>(8), | ||
std::bitset<32>(24), std::bitset<32>(25), std::bitset<32>(27), std::bitset<32>(26), | ||
std::bitset<32>(30), std::bitset<32>(31), std::bitset<32>(29), std::bitset<32>(28), | ||
std::bitset<32>(20), std::bitset<32>(21), std::bitset<32>(23), std::bitset<32>(22), | ||
std::bitset<32>(18), std::bitset<32>(19), std::bitset<32>(17), std::bitset<32>(16) | ||
}; | ||
|
||
// invalid values for n | ||
assert(bit_manipulation::gray_code::gray_code_generation(-1) == gray_code_negative_1); | ||
assert(bit_manipulation::gray_code::gray_code_generation(0) == gray_code_0); | ||
|
||
// valid values for n | ||
assert(bit_manipulation::gray_code::gray_code_generation(1) == gray_code_1); | ||
assert(bit_manipulation::gray_code::gray_code_generation(2) == gray_code_2); | ||
assert(bit_manipulation::gray_code::gray_code_generation(3) == gray_code_3); | ||
assert(bit_manipulation::gray_code::gray_code_generation(4) == gray_code_4); | ||
assert(bit_manipulation::gray_code::gray_code_generation(5) == gray_code_5); | ||
} | ||
|
||
/** | ||
* @brief Main function | ||
* @returns 0 on exit | ||
*/ | ||
int main() { | ||
test(); //Run self-test implementation | ||
return 0; | ||
} |
